npm 包 tesla-edison 使用教程

阅读时长 5 分钟读完

前言

在前端开发中,为了能够高效快捷地完成开发任务,我们通常会使用各种第三方工具和框架。而这其中,npm 包可以说是最为常用的一种。

对于前端工程师而言,掌握 npm 包的使用技巧,是至关重要的。在这篇文章中,我们将会介绍一个非常实用的 npm 包:tesla-edison。我们将会详细地介绍这个包的使用方法,并附上相应的示例代码。

什么是 tesla-edison?

tesla-edison 是一个基于 React 的 UI 组件库,它提供了丰富的组件,如按钮、表单、模态框等等。使用 tesla-edison 可以大大提高我们的开发效率,避免重复造轮子。

如何使用 tesla-edison?

在使用 tesla-edison 前,我们需要确保项目中已经安装了 React。如果项目中没有 React,则需要先安装 React。安装 React 的方法非常简单,只需要在命令行中执行以下命令即可:

接下来,我们就可以开始安装 tesla-edison 了。在命令行中执行以下命令:

安装完成后,我们就可以在项目中引入 tesla-edison 了。在使用 tesla-edison 的组件前,需要先引入 tesla-edison 的 CSS 文件。在项目的根组件中,我们可以这样引入 CSS 文件:

然后,我们就可以在项目的任意组件中引入 tesla-edison 的组件了。以 Button(按钮)组件为例,我们可以这样引入:

在组件中使用 Button 组件也非常简单,只需要像普通的 HTML 按钮一样使用即可:

tesla-edison 怎么用?

Button(按钮)组件

Button 组件是 tesla-edison 的一个基础组件,它提供了多种样式供我们使用。下面是 Button 组件的示例代码:

-- -------------------- ---- -------
------ - ------ - ---- ---------------

-------- ----- -
  ------ -
    -----
      ---------------------
      ------- ----------------------------
      ------- ----------------------------
      ------- ----------------------------
      ------- ---------------------------
    ------
  --
-

------ ------- ----

Input(输入框)组件

Input 组件是 tesla-edison 的另一个基础组件,它提供了多种类型的输入框供我们使用。下面是 Input 组件的示例代码:

-- -------------------- ---- -------
------ - ----- - ---- ---------------

-------- ----- -
  ------ -
    -----
      ------ ----------- ------------------- --
      ------ --------------- ------------------- --
      ------ ------------- ------------------- --
      ------ ------------ ------------------- --
    ------
  --
-

------ ------- ----

Modal(模态框)组件

Modal 组件是 tesla-edison 的高级组件,它提供了一个弹框来展示内容。下面是 Modal 组件的示例代码:

-- -------------------- ---- -------
------ - ----- - ---- ---------------

-------- ----- -
  ----- --------- ----------- - ----------------

  ----- --------- - -- -- -
    -----------------
  --

  ----- -------- - -- -- -
    ------------------
  --

  ----- ------------ - -- -- -
    ------------------
  --

  ------ -
    -----
      ------- ----------------------------------
      ------
        ---------------
        -----------------
        ---------------
        -----------------------
      -
        ------------
        ------------
        ------------
      --------
    ------
  --
-

------ ------- ----

总结

tesla-edison 是一个非常实用的 UI 组件库,它能够帮助我们快速构建前端项目。在使用 tesla-edison 时,需要先安装 React 和 tesla-edison,并引入相应的 CSS 文件。然后,在组件中使用 tesla-edison 的组件非常简单,只需要像普通的 HTML 元素一样使用即可。希望本篇文章能够帮助大家掌握 tesla-edison 的使用方法,提高前端开发效率。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60057c5281e8991b448ebd50

纠错
反馈